Transaction 8d69638a097541914dd3d00a76873f617cd8321e81de6005df40a516be189872
1 Input
1 Output
-
8d69638a097541914dd3d00a76873f617cd8321e81de6005df40a516be189872:0
- value
- 33504070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79359e5e9872c6543e5c3f55225f3b5cfb42524f OP_EQUAL
- address
- 3CjuvF3nHKME9323PSCL1SKmfc4UMbaTPj